The Argentinian tax is an "Exit" tax... there is no entery tax... and the Chilean 100$ is not a tax per-say. it is a fee that the Chiliean government imposed on US passport holders just as the US government imposed a 100$ visa issuence fee for chiliean passport holders. so in a nutshell
Chile = To enter pay 100$ / To exit FREE
Argentina = to enter FREE / To exit pay 18$ tax
